A World Of Knowledge Preschool And Learning Center

A World Of Knowledge Preschool And Learning Center serves 71 students in grades Prekindergarten-1.
The student:teacher of A World Of Knowledge Preschool And Learning Center is 71:1 and the school's religious affiliation is Nonsectarian.
